With a decrease in gear, the situation is somewhat more complicated than with their increase. If you are a novice driver and for you it is not obvious, do the following: turn away up to 50 km / h on the III gear, turn on the II transmission and quickly, as usual, release the clutch pedal. As a result, the tachometer arrow sharply jums up, and the car hurts healthy. Try! Happened?

So it will always be with the transition from increased transmission to a reduced one, only the intensity of the jerk will be different depending on the speed and transmission. Why does a jerk arise? As we show a sharply "bouncing" tachometer arrow, while lowing the transmission increases the rotation of the motor. If when switching from II on III gear, the arrow falls from 3500 to 2500 rpm, then when switching from III to II, on the contrary, it jumps from 2500 to 3500. This means that including reduced transmission, we will force the motor to more high revolutions. Since the rotating parts of the engine heavy, inert, they resist the promotion, which is expressed in the jerk of the machine. It turns out, jerk - as if protest a motor :)

What is a double release and passion?

Double Release and Peregazovka Mandatory Ballet Procedure With Pedals for Cars, Which box of transfers is deprived of synchronizers. It should be noted that before the boxes they were not installed, but later, when the engineering thought reached the moment that the car not only should be useful, but also convenient to manage, synchronizers appeared.

What are synchronizers?

Synchronizers are mechanisms that synchronize the rotational number of the shaft and gears. This makes it easier to switch gear, makes switching smooth and fast, and also reduces wear and damage. Yes, and eliminates the characteristic crossed, which everyone had to hear, especially when traveling on old buses.

Double seal is required not only when there are no synchronizers, but when they are faulty or the box is frankly dead.

The process of double squeezing is the switching to increased transmission by double pressing the clutch pedal. Why do you need it? I explain. It is necessary in order to increase the engine speed with shafts and gears, otherwise the second will scatter or jammed someone as lucky. How does this happen? You eat at the first speed, spoil the engine up to 3000 revolutions and plan to go to the second, you need to throw gas, click on the clutch and translate the lever to neutral, omit the clutch and wait until the engine turns to 2000 and press the grip again, which switches to second. Thus, you equalize the revolutions of the primary and secondary shaft. The box is fine and you can move on.

Peregazovka is the reverse process at which you try to reduce the transfer without making the checkpoint. It happens as follows. You are approaching the turn on which you will not be able to go through the fourth gear. You are slowing down and if you do not lower the transmission, then risk stalling, as you do not have enough revolutions to unwind the engine. You smoothly throw gas and squeeze the clutch, remove from speed and translate to neutral position. Next happens next, you need to gain revolutions, since the gear has a reduced transmission gear ratio above. You need to work a gas pedal or as they say to make a penzavo to raise the engine speed. The revolutions rose, they synchronized with the shaft and you can click on the clutch and switches to the reduced gear and continue to continue on it.

The main thing in the process of keeping the pause of the Peregazovka, with neutral transmission.
